Elbert County Information
Elbert in
Georgia occupies
375 square miles and has a 2006 population of
20,768, a change from a 2000 population of
20,511 and
18,949 in 1990.
13.4% percent of the population is between the ages of 15 and 24,
13.6% percent is 25-35, and
13.6% percent of the population is 35 to 44.
There were
55 acts of violent crime reported in
Elbert in 2004, a change from
19 reports of violent crime in 2000.
The unemployed population in 2006 was
659 people:
6.5% percent. This was a change from the unemployment rate in 2000 of
5.1%.
